We should know that the incident of Mubahila is from widely related reports (Mutawatir) and Sunni and Shia sects have mentioned in all commentaries, histories and books of traditions have related it with slight difference. Shaykh Tabarsi and others have narrated that a group of Christian nobles of Najran comprising of three persons, came to the Holy Prophet (S).
The first of them was Aqib, their leader and the second was Abdul Masih whose help was sought in sorting out all problems, and the third was Abu Haritha, one of their leaders and scholars. Roman kings had built churches for him and they used to send him gifts and presents due to his extensive knowledge.

As we approach the 86th anniversary of the tragic occasion of the demolition of the holy graves of Baqi in Medina (which took place on the 8th of Shawwal in the year 1345 AH), we are greatly saddened at the injustice. That holy piece of land is the burial place of great personalities without whom the history of Islam is incomplete. It is the burial place of four of our great infallible Imams: Imam Hasan al-Mujtaba, Imam Ali Zainul Abideen, Imam Muhammad al-Baqir, and Imam Jafar as-Sadiq (peace be upon them all). Unfortunately, the destruction of sacred sites in Hijaz by the Saudi government continues today, and that aggression has extended its evil even to the tombs in Mecca where some of the Prophet’s family members are buried.
